We both receive the &quot;without dependent&quot; rate, but on-post privatized housing charges us at the &quot;with dependent&quot; rate. So they take a couple extra hundred out of her pay and I just reimburse her the difference and throw the few hundred left over into our savings. SGT Nicholas M.
